Regional Circularity Co-operative
Australia & International
January 2016
UN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) introduced
November 2016
Paris Agreement comes into force, which Australia ratifies
December 2019
'European Green Deal' presented with the overarching objective of Europe becoming the first climate neutral continent by 2050 (includes 'Circular Economy Action Plan, CEAP)
January 2020
Bega Circular Valley (BCV) program designed, and steering committee formed; initial BCV roadmap created
January 2021
Circular Flanders celebrates 15 years since a circular economy program first launched in the region
May 2021
BCV program launched
October 2021
Australian Federal Government announces 'Net Zero by 2050' plans
November 2021
Regional Circularity Co-operative (RCC) is registered. Bega Group, Rabobank and Bega Valley Shire Council as first 3 members*
June 2022
Smart Water and Biodiversity proof of concept completed
September 2022
Australian Federal Government legislates 2030 emissions reduction target of 43%, and net zero by 2050
October 2022
Federal Government Ministers agree to reform packaging regulation to be in line with circular economy by 2025
January 2023
Funding of National Circularity Centre (NCC) announced – DRNSW and Bega Group funded
February 2023
Circular Economy Ministerial Advisory Group (CEMAG) established
March 2023
FRDC funded ‘Circularity in Fisheries and Aquaculture’ project established
March 2023
Nature Repair Market Bill 2023' introduced to Parliament
April 2023
RCC/ NSW DPI decarbonisation in grazing industries pilot project commenced
April 2023
EU Council introduces new regulation to accelerate adoption of circular approach for batteries (adopted July 2023)
May 2023
Managing plastics and organic waste project scoping commences
June 2023
Australia's environment ministers agree to develop a national circular economy framework and packaging design regulation
July 2023
Australia joins global Climate Club initiative; release of updated 'EU Strategy for Sustainable and Circular Textiles'.
November 2023
Public launch of RCC and announcement of plans for NCC in Bega
January 2024
CSIRO releases 'Australia's Comparative and Competitive Advantages in Transitioning to a Circular Economy ' report
April 2024
2024 World Circular Economic Forum in Brussels sees China's first official first official presence at the WCEF
May 2024
Southern NSW Innovation Hub funded 'Agricultural Drought Resilience' project for the NSW South Coast commences
July 2024
Bega Circular Valley and the National Circularity Centre are profiled on national TV on ABC’s Landline
September 2024
Bega Circular Valley program wins the inaugural Australian Design Council Impact Award
September 2024
Circular Australia and Aurecon release the 'Circular Precincts: Activating the Place-based Circular Economy in Australia' report
October 2024
RCC hosts the Productivity Commission in the Bega Valley as part of their inquiry into opportunities in the circular economy
October 2024
Regional Australia Institute releases the 'Circular Economy in Auction: Regional Perspectives' report
December 2024
RCC’s long-term strategic framework and operating model developed
December 2024
Federal Government launches 'Australia's Circular Economy Framework'; CEMAG provides 'The Circular Advantage' final report to Federal Government
2025
'Global Plastic Pollution Treaty' due to be ratified, with a goal of 'ending plastic pollution by 2024 through a circular economy'.
Mid-2025
World first region-wide circularity baselining project to commence
End 2026
National Circularity Centre Opens
